WebThe wave gradiometry method (WGM) is a new branch in seismic tomography, which utilizes the spatial gradients of the wavefield to determine the phase velocity, wave propagation direction, geometrical spreading, and radiation pattern. Seismic wave propagation parameters obtained using the WGM can be further applied to invert 3D …

It provides rapid acquisition of accurate gravity data at high spatial resolution with complete coverage over large areas. The data are of significant value to explorers for a wide range of commodities throughout the world. With the advent of airborne gravity gradiometer … dan rothertWebGravity Gradiometers.
